热门关键词:
当前位置:主页 > 相关内容 >

通用区块链数据库的全面解析:全面了解其构架

时间:2025-04-27 19:43:06 来源:未知 点击:

随着信息技术的飞速发展和数据需求的不断增长,通用区块链数据库应运而生,成为现代企业和组织在数据管理和存储方面的重要工具。通用区块链数据库是一种利用区块链技术来记录和管理数据的数据库,具有去中心化、不可篡改和透明性等特点。本文将深入探讨通用区块链数据库的构架、特性、应用场景以及未来的发展趋势。

一、通用区块链数据库的基本概念

通用区块链数据库是一种基于区块链技术的数据存储解决方案,它利用区块链的分布式特性,使得数据管理能够在没有中央控制的情况下进行。与传统的数据库不同,区块链数据库通过将数据分散存储在网络中的多个节点上来保障数据的安全性和可靠性。同时,这种数据库允许数据在全网范围内进行同步,从而实现信息的实时更新和共享。

二、通用区块链数据库的核心构架

通用区块链数据库的全面解析:全面了解其构架与应用

通用区块链数据库的核心构架通常由以下几个部分组成:

1. 区块(Block):数据以区块的形式组织,每个区块包含一组交易记录,并通过加密算法与前一个区块相连接,形成链状结构。 2. 链(Chain):由多个区块通过密码学手段相互连接而成,确保数据不可被随意篡改。 3. 节点(Node):网络中的每台计算机均为一个节点,每个节点都拥有完整的区块链副本,彼此之间通过点对点网络进行数据传播和验证。 4. 智能合约(Smart Contract):自动执行合约条款的程序,通过区块链进行存储和执行,从而确保合约的透明和安全。 5. 共识机制(Consensus Mechanism):网络节点通过一定的算法达成共识,确保数据记录的真实性和一致性,常见的有PoW(工作量证明)、PoS(权益证明)等机制。

三、通用区块链数据库的核心特性

通用区块链数据库具备以下几大核心特性:

- 去中心化:无中心化管理实体,数据的控制权分散在网络的每一个节点中,提高了系统的韧性和安全性。 - 不可篡改性:数据一旦写入区块链,几乎无法被修改或删除,确保信息的真实性和可靠性。 - 透明性:所有参与者都能访问到网络中的数据,促进了信任的建立,尤其是在多方参与的场景下。 - 高可用性:由于数据在网络中的多个节点上分散存储,即使某些节点失效,系统整体依然可用。

四、通用区块链数据库的应用场景

通用区块链数据库的全面解析:全面了解其构架与应用

通用区块链数据库的应用场景非常广泛,涵盖了金融、物流、医疗、公共服务、版权保护等领域:

- 金融服务:在金融行业,区块链可以用于实现跨境支付、清算和结算的高效处理,同时保障交易的安全和透明。 - 供应链管理:通过采用区块链技术,企业能够追踪产品的整个生命周期,从原材料采购到生产、销售及售后服务,提升透明度。 - 医疗健康:患者的医疗记录、药品流通等信息可以在区块链上进行管理,确保数据安全,防止医疗信息的泄露。 - 身份认证:区块链可以用于身份管理与认证,用户可以通过区块链安全地验证身份,减少身份盗用和欺诈风险。

五、未来发展趋势

随着技术的不断迭代,通用区块链数据库的未来发展趋势可能会包括:

- 性能:区块链数据库需要不断提高其事务处理速度和扩展能力,以满足大规模应用的需求。 - 兼容性提升:不同区块链之间的互操作性将成为重要方向,组织间的数据交换和协作将更加顺畅。 - 智能合约的普及:智能合约将变得愈发智能和灵活,推动自动化业务流程的实现,提升效率。

六、常见问题解答

1. 通用区块链数据库与传统数据库有何区别?

通用区块链数据库与传统数据库的核心区别在于去中心化和数据不可篡改性。传统数据库通过中心化的方式管理数据,存在单点故障的风险,而通用区块链数据库通过分布式网络管理数据,保证更高的安全性和可靠性。此外,通用区块链数据库提供更高的透明性,所有参与者都能获取数据的完整信息,而传统数据库的访问权限往往受到限制。

2. 如何选择适合的通用区块链数据库解决方案?

选择适合的通用区块链数据库解决方案时,需要考虑以下几个要素:业务需求、技术能力、社区支持、扩展性和安全性等。企业首先要明确自身的需求,了解所选解决方案的技术特性和支持情况,评估其可扩展性和安全性,最终选择最适合自身业务的区块链数据库。

3. 通用区块链数据库的安全性如何保障?

通用区块链数据库的安全性主要依赖于其去中心化的特性、加密技术的应用和共识机制。去中心化使得数据不易被篡改,加密技术保障了数据的隐私,共识机制确保网络中信息的一致性。此外,定期的安全审计和技术更新也是提升数据库安全性的良好策略,企业需结合自身实际情况,制定全面的安全保障方案。

总之,通用区块链数据库作为一种新兴的数据管理解决方案,展现出极大的潜力和价值。随着技术的不断成熟,它将为各行各业带来前所未有的变革,提升数据管理的安全性和透明度。随着越来越多的企业认识到区块链的优势,未来通用区块链数据库的应用将进一步扩大,推动数字化转型的进程。